Transaction 20f20956fd3393e7fced00360ef6287b944e331667258a27526003a87290e41d

2 Input
2 Outputs
  • 20f20956fd3393e7fced00360ef6287b944e331667258a27526003a87290e41d:0
  • value  1000063
    address  1ELPDL8WSSeWLwizP8vRoK9oshAJ9cvVyF
  • 20f20956fd3393e7fced00360ef6287b944e331667258a27526003a87290e41d:1
  • value  2696875
    address  1C95Wp1ZUen1ptAyW6eC6U92FupDE2645S